Is Xanax Safe To Take For Panic Attacks?

Question : I am experiencing panic attacks which make me feel like I going to smother...I've dealt with these for years but it's been about a year or longer side I've had one....I have taken Effexor 225 mg for about 17 years and have Xanax as needed ( very careful with that although it helps) I have had trouble excepting that I need the medication...it's like I have to get approval from someone before I can take a Xanax... Just need your open ion...

Many persons like you suffer from anxiety disorder lifelong. Like patients have to take medicines for lifelong in Diabetes or Blood pressure, sometime it happens with anxiety disorders also. You can simply accept the fact that you are one of them and there is no harm when with medicines you are living better life. I really appreciate your attitude toward xanax (you are very careful). As such I prefer mouth dissolving klonopin (clonazepam) instead of xanax in such conditions as it has lower dependence and tolerance potential than xanax. But you are comfortable with xanax and can control use of it as per doctor's prescription; you can use on required basis but nod daily.

What are some things I could do to help with this, I tend to want to not do anything but sit down and give into it.

Other solution for anxiety disorder is psychotherapy.

In psychotherapy I recommend cognitive behavior therapy (CBT). In mild cases only CBT is sufficient. In moderate to severe cases initially medicines and then CBT is added. And later on medicines stopped gradually.

For a while do deep breathing exercise. Take deep slow breathing. Inhale for 3 seconds, keep breath in for 3 seconds and exhale for 3 seconds. Do it for 10 minutes. You will feel relax.
